FAMILY RESILIENCY CENTER

UNITED WAY OF EL PASO COUNTY'S

The Center for Resiliency (CFR) is a community-based initiative led by United Way of El Paso County to address both urgent housing instability and long-term trauma recovery in the Paso del Norte region. At the core of the Center’s mission is Resiliency Navigation, a trauma-informed, person-centered approach that ensures individuals and families are guided through complex systems of care to access housing, behavioral health, and supportive resources.
